Drummond, WI is a relatively safe place to live, with a violent crime rate that is significantly lower than the US average. The violent crime rate in Drummond is 9.6 compared to the US average of 22.7. Similarly, the property crime rate in Drummond is 25.4, which is also much lower than the national average of 35.4. Crime is ranked on a scale of 1 (low crime) to 100 (high crime)
Drummond violent crime is 9.6. (The US average is 22.7)
Drummond property crime is 25.4. (The US average is 35.4)
NOTE: The city of Drummond, Wisconsin does not have FBI Crime Statistics. The closest similar sized city with FBI crime data is the city of Iron River, Wisconsin.
